Carroll County Sheriff's Deputies Search For Suspicious Man at Bus Stop

The man approached a 14-year-old boy who was exiting a school bus Wednesday afternoon.

Sheriff's Deputies are searching for a man who approached a 14-year-old boy at a bus stop in Manchester Wenesday afternoon, according to a Carroll County Sheriff's Office press release.

On November 2 at approximately 3:30 p.m. Carroll County Sheriff’s Deputies were called to the 4700 block of Schalk Road Number One for the report of suspicious activity.

The investigation discovered that shortly before they arrived, a 14-year-old boy was exiting a school bus when he was approached by an unknown suspect in a dark colored, older model regular cab pick up truck, with red stripes, a brown interior and a loud exhaust, according to the release.

The suspect stopped his truck and ordered the boy to get into his vehicle. When the boy refused, the suspect exited the truck causing him to run to safety. The suspect then returned to the pick up truck and fled towards Manchester.

The driver of the vehicle was described in the release as a white male in his 40's, approximately 5'9" tall, with a light colored beard, balding "salt and pepper" hair, wearing black mirrored sunglasses, and a short sleeve camouflaged t-shirt.
